Final results of the 9th Erfurt Criterion

Great opening of the IMSSC 2012-2013 season with the first competition in the calendar, the 9th Erfurt Criterion held in the beautiful “Gunda Niemann Stiernemann” ice hall in Erfurt. 118 Masters of 9 nations competed on the four distances (500m, 1500m, 1000m, 3000m) on the first week end of December. For the German skaters, the competition is also the National German Speed Skating Championship 2013: in the picture, Mircea Wrancenau winner of the Erfurt Criterion in the AG55 and also the German Championship 2013 for AG55. please find the final results here:
